14. Three measuring rods are 64 cm, 80 cm and 96 cm in length. Find the least length of cloth that can be measured an
exact number of times, using any of the rods.​

Step-by-step explanation:

Length of three measuring rod are 64 cm ,80 cm and 96cm.

length of cloth that can be measure an exact number of times is the LCM of 64,80 and 96.

Find the LCM of 64,80 and 96.

64=2×2×2×2×2×2=2^6

80=2×2×2×2×5=2^4×5

96=2×2×2×2×2×3=2^5×3

LCM(64,80 and 96)=2^6×5×3=64×15=960cm=9.6m
